Position: Registered Dental Hygienist (RDH) - Franklin Park

Registered Dental Hygienist (RDH) - Franklin Park

About Us Join a forward-thinking, state-of-the-art dental practice where technology meets compassion. We believe that delivering a 5-star patient experience starts with taking care of our team. We offer a high-energy, positive environment where you can learn, grow, and genuinely enjoy coming to work.

What sets us apart
  • Cutting-Edge Tech: Fully digital workflows featuring iTero scanners, CBCT, lasers, and top-tier materials (Invisalign, 3M, etc.).
  • Streamlined Operations: Cloud-based management (Dentrix Ascend) and modern communication tools so you can focus on patient care.
  • Team-First Culture: A supportive, upbeat atmosphere with competitive compensation and a strong focus on your professional growth.
Compensation
  • Hourly Pay: $57-$60/hour
  • Un-Capped incentive plan / bonus
  • $3000 Signing Bonus
  • 401(k) with company match.
  • Health Insurance
  • Vision insurance.
  • Paid Time Off (PTO)
  • Mentorship, cross-training opportunities, and an environment that encourages learning new techniques and technologies.
Requirements
  • Graduation from an accredited program with a Registered Dental Hygiene degree.
  • Ability to administer local anesthetic.
  • Active licensure as a Registered Dental Hygienist within the state.
Responsibilities
  • Collaborate and co-diagnose with the doctor during hygiene exams.
  • Engage in the delivery of direct patient care, and periodontal services within your licensed scope.
  • Strive to deliver a 5-star patient experience, setting a high standard in patient care.
  • Educate patients on pre- and post-treatment care, emphasizing the importance of oral health.
  • Skilled in capturing dental radiographs, and intra-oral scans.
  • Maintain comprehensive treatment records, including periodontal charting, and your clnical notes.
  • Adhere strictly to infection control standards, including the sterilization of instruments, equipment, and treatment areas.
